Work history
Class Teacher
Oswestry Prep School (at Bellan House)
Oswestry, Shropshire
03.2018 - 01.2025
Independent school setting, supporting pupils’ development through a challenging and stimulating learning environment.
Designed and delivered enquiry-led lessons to enhance problem-solving and collaboration.
Oversaw development of art provision, organising themed projects and creative initiatives.
Engaged in recruitment and professional development by observing practices and providing feedback.
Organised and led whole-school enrichment activities like World Book Day and NSPCC Number Day.
Facilitated community engagement by inviting parents and grandparents to share skills and experiences.
Delivered engaging online lessons during COVID-19, adapting strategies for effective remote learning.
KS2 Teacher
Obermayr International School
Schwalbach, Germany
08.2012 - 07.2015
Delivered English curriculum to German students, enhancing language acquisition.
Planned differentiated lessons addressing diverse academic and language abilities.
Served as class teacher for two classes in collaboration with German teaching partner.
Organised and led educational visits to enrich learning experiences.
